Part Overview
The MTSW-112-07-L-D-150 is a rectangular connector header manufactured by Samtec Inc. in the Flex Stack, MTSW series. This through-hole mounted connector features 24 positions arranged in 2 rows with 0.100" (2.54mm) pitch, designed for board-to-board or cable applications. The part is currently active in production. Equivalent and substitute parts may be required due to supply chain considerations, design revisions, or application-specific requirements where alternative contact geometries or insulation materials are acceptable within electrical and mechanical tolerances.

Substitute Part Grouping Explanation
Substitution eligibility for the MTSW-112-07-L-D-150 is determined by the following critical parameters:
- Connector type (Header, Male Pin)
- Number of positions (24) and row configuration (2 rows)
- Mating pitch (0.100" / 2.54mm) and row spacing (0.100" / 2.54mm)
- Mounting method (Through Hole) and termination (Solder)
- Fastening mechanism (Push-Pull)
- Contact material (Phosphor Bronze)
- Current rating (3A minimum)
- Flammability compliance (UL94 V-0)
- RoHS3 compliance
Variations in contact length, insulation height, contact finish thickness, and operating temperature range are permissible provided the substitute maintains mechanical and electrical compatibility with mating connectors designed for 0.100" pitch, 24-position headers.

Engineering Selection Recommendations
The MTSW-112-07-L-D-150 (Samtec) is the primary specification for new designs due to its active production status and extended upper operating temperature limit of 125°C.
The 1-87227-2 (TE Connectivity AMP Connectors) is electrically and mechanically compatible for applications where the following conditions are met:
- Operating temperature does not exceed 105°C
- PCB layout accommodates the increased overall contact length of 0.533" (14.65mm) versus 0.430" (10.92mm)
- PCB layout accommodates the reduced insulation height of 0.090" (2.29mm) versus 0.100" (2.54mm)
- Post finish material (Gold) is acceptable in place of Tin
- Insulation material (Thermoplastic) is acceptable in place of Polyester, Glass Filled
The 1-87227-2 is discontinued at DiGi Electronics and should not be specified for new production designs. It may be considered only for legacy system maintenance or repair where existing inventory is available.
Frequently Asked Questions (FAQ)
Q: Can the 1-87227-2 be used as a direct replacement for the MTSW-112-07-L-D-150 in new designs?
A: No. The 1-87227-2 is discontinued at DiGi Electronics. The MTSW-112-07-L-D-150 is the recommended specification for new designs. The substitute part differs in contact length geometry, insulation height, post finish material, insulation material composition, and maximum operating temperature.
Q: What are the critical compatibility parameters for these connectors?
A: Both connectors share identical specifications for connector type, contact type, position count, row configuration, mating pitch, row spacing, mounting method, termination, fastening mechanism, contact material, current rating, and flammability compliance. Differences exist in contact geometry, insulation properties, and operating temperature range.
Q: Will the 1-87227-2 mate with connectors designed for the MTSW-112-07-L-D-150?
A: Mating compatibility depends on the mating connector design. Both parts have identical mating pitch (0.100" / 2.54mm) and row spacing (0.100" / 2.54mm). However, the 1-87227-2 has a longer overall contact length (0.533" versus 0.430"), which may affect mating depth and connector engagement. Verify mating connector specifications before substitution.
Q: Are both parts RoHS3 compliant?
A: Yes. Both the MTSW-112-07-L-D-150 and 1-87227-2 are ROHS3 compliant.
Q: What is the difference in post finish material, and does it affect performance?
A: The MTSW-112-07-L-D-150 uses Tin post finish, while the 1-87227-2 uses Gold post finish. Both materials are suitable for solder termination. Gold provides superior corrosion resistance; Tin is standard for general-purpose applications. Selection depends on environmental exposure and solderability requirements.
Q: Can the 1-87227-2 be used in applications with operating temperatures above 105°C?
A: No. The 1-87227-2 is rated for -65°C ~ 105°C. The MTSW-112-07-L-D-150 is rated for -55°C ~ 125°C. For applications exceeding 105°C, the MTSW-112-07-L-D-150 is required.
